Winnipeg, MB - The public is advised that beginning Monday, May 27, there will be intermittent road closures on Portage Avenue East from Main Street to Westbrook Street will be closed due to manhole repairs.
Beginning Saturday, June 1, there will be a full closure of Portage Avenue East for approximately two weeks. Local access will be available from Main Street only. Westbrook Street will remain open, but northbound left turns will be restricted. Pedestrian access will be maintained.
Manitoba Hydro will be working at Portage Avenue East and Westbrook Street rebuilding three manholes that are a critical part of Winnipeg’s electrical system. This work is expected to take approximately four weeks to complete.
